June 17, 2026, Église Notre-Dame-de-l'Assomption

The Notre-Dame-de-l’Assomption church of Casteljaloux is a former collegiate church located in the heart of the town. A first Gothic church, built in the 15th century, housed a chapter of canons at the time. Destroyed in 1568 during the Wars of Religion, it was rebuilt from the 1680s onwards on its original foundations and according to the same plan, before being completed in 1763. Restored several times in the 19th century, it has a rare peculiarity: the motto of the Republic "Liberté, Égalité, Fraternité" appears on its pediment, added during work partly financed by the State in 1899. The building has been listed as a Historic Monument since 1998.

The section marked here will be accessible in June 2023. Already completely finished from Casteljaloux, including signage, bollards and road markings. In the last few kilometers before the current end, there are still provisional “concrete Lego bricks” at the intersections with car roads. Work is currently underway on the further section to Marmande. Completion will not take long.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best places for family-friendly activities around Sauméjan?

For families, the area offers several great options. You can visit Lake Clarens and its Recreation Area in Casteljaloux, which features water activities, a 'Baby-club' for young children, and an orientation course. The So Vélo Greenway and Voie Verte SO'Vélo are also excellent for family bike rides, offering smooth, well-equipped paths. Additionally, Center Parcs Les Landes de Gascogne in Beauziac provides a nature-focused stay with various activities.

What natural features can I explore near Sauméjan?

Sauméjan is nestled in a serene natural environment, primarily known for being 'in the middle of the forest'. You can explore the vast Forest of the Landes de Gascogne, perfect for walks and wildlife spotting. Nearby, Lake Clarens offers picturesque views and water activities, while Lac de Taste is known for walks and fishing. The impressive Canal des Deux Mers is also within reach, offering scenic routes along its banks.

Are there any unique local products or experiences to discover?

Yes, you can visit La Ferme du Ciron in Allons, located about 3.6 km from Sauméjan. This farm specializes in aquatic products, offering fresh and smoked fish, terrines, and trout spreads. It's certified 'Artisan Producteur de...' and provides a taste of local specialties.
